Where riders actually ride in Johnson County

Johnson riding we can source is a 3-mile Highway 16 asphalt path plus short Buffalo connectors. Shop in Buffalo. Do not treat the Bighorn pass as the plan.

Mileage and access stay caveated until you check the current agency page. Start with a shop in the town you will actually sleep in.

eBike rules in Wyoming

Wyoming defines Class 1, 2, and 3 electric bicycles in W.S. 31-1-101(a)(xxxiv) (motor under 750 watts). W.S. 31-5-707 treats operators like bicyclists under 31-5-702, skips motor-vehicle registration and driver's licenses, requires a class label, and lets land managers regulate e-bikes on trails including natural-surface nonmotorized trails. NPS and forest signs still win. See our Wyoming eBike laws guide, then the sign.
